
Despite being a relatively fresh face on the Australian scene, Charlie Shell’s rise over the past year has been nothing short of meteoric. His single ‘Hitz 4 The Hood’, peaked at number 1 on Beatport’s UKG chart in 2025, with support from frontrunners like DJ Seinfeld, Groove Armada, and even a co-sign from John Summit.
Admired for his experimentation across genres, his sets, and releases, deliver an eclectic fusion of UKG, house and tech.
Recent touring highlights include main support for frontrunners Interplanetary Criminal, Silva Bumpa and 33 Below. Extensive radio support for his releases includes airtime on BBC Radio 1, Triple J, KISS FM and Rinse FM.
Charlie’s rare ability to pair vocal-driven anthems with heavier club sensibilities is making him a hard one to ignore in both Eora and the global scene, and his momentum is set to continue in 2026 with extensive touring and release schedules. He is particularly excited by the emerging sound of ‘AUKG’ and the thriving club scene at home right now.
Charlie Shell featuring Tori Pepper is at The Northern on Saturday, 19 September, from 8pm.
